Lucille Smith Rounds, 100 years of age, of Vero Beach, Florida, died peacefully in her sleep on Tuesday, November 10, 2009.
Mrs. Rounds was born September 30, 1909, in Cooper Township, Michigan, and moved to Vero Beach in 1948 from Michigan.
She worked as an Administrative Assistant for Bendix Corp. and Upjohn Pharmaceutical Company. She also worked at age 92 for Boles Bikes in Vero Beach. Mrs. Rounds was a member of the First United Methodist Church in Vero Beach.
Survivors include her niece, Joy Boots, and nephew, Al Smith, both of Michigan, and her loving friends, Marjorie Lewis, Betty Armistead and Geneva Pratt. She was predeceased by her husband, Earl J. Rounds.
